The yellow flower is an Evening Primrose in the Willowherb family Onagraceae. Nor in the Primrose family Primulaceae. Chicory is right. Nice colorful set. Evening Primroses have viscous pollen that often hangs in strings from moth and hummingbird probosci, and will lap against the extended X-pistol of the next flower, very effective as in a single flower, the two parts are serial not contemporaneous.
